European Software Stocks Extend Rally -- Market Talk

Dow Jones03-31

0921 GMT - European software stocks extend a rally that began Monday as investors move on from last week's renewal of artificial-intelligence competition fears. A basket of European software stocks is 1.2% higher after gaining 1.95% in the last session. In London, Sage climbs 1.6% and RELX gains 1.5%. London Stock Exchange Group moves 2.2% higher after climbing 4.3% Monday. LSEG fell excessively earlier this year during broader selling that tore through software stocks, Bank of America analysts say. Concerns over AI replacing software services are overstated, they write. Dutch group Wolters Kluwer rallies 2.7%, while SAP--the largest company in the DAX--gains 0.8%. Capgemini is the sharpest riser in France's CAC 40, surging 3.65%. (josephmichael.stonor@wsj.com)
